The waveform preview in Clipforge renders from a downsampled peak file rather than the raw audio, generated at upload time by the Brindle worker pool. This keeps scrubbing responsive even on hour-long sessions, at the cost of a few seconds of preprocessing. For the release, we froze the downsampling parameters after testing against Orla's podcast corpus — changing them invalidates every cached peak file. The shipped constants are these.

limits module of fafog-tawef:
CAPS = {
    "belath": 369,
    "queneth": 818,
    "ralwyn": 169,
    "goriel": 1004,
    "novvan": 808,
}

## Contacts — Sproutline Scheduler

New contractors: Sproutline handles watering schedules for all office planters. Schedule logic lives in the core repo; sensor calibration belongs to the facilities crew. Do not edit cron definitions directly — submit a change request. Outages under an hour are self-healing; longer ones need a ticket. For schedule changes, sensor issues, or access requests, write to the team inbox below.

billing contact of fajog-fafop = fraox.istdor@nelvrosys.corp

## Deploy step 3 — Forkline assignment service

Covered at eng sync: Forkline v2 cutover is Thursday. Drain old assigners first, then deploy the v2 pods, then re-enable traffic. Do not run both versions against the same experiment table. Bucket hashes are unchanged, so assignments persist. The v2 service signs assignment payloads and needs its credential in service.env; add the line:

secret setting of yagug-hahog: COURIER_KEY13=44c9b50f678cd